The postcode N4 2SW is located in Hackney, in the county of Inner London.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. N4 2SW is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

N4 2SW is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 3.7 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of N4 2SW as Cosmopolitans > Aspiring and affluent > Highly-qualified quaternary workers.

The closest road name to N4 2SW is Joseph Close which is centered 92 m away.

The nearest bus stop is City & Islington College and is 97 m away. Access to the Metro/Tram is 254 m away at Finsbury Park Underground Station The closest railway station is Finsbury Park Rail Station, 251 m away.

The closest primary school to N4 2SW (for ages 11 and under) is St Mark's CofE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on June 18, 2019.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is City of London Academy, Highgate Hill.

The local pub for residents of N4 2SW is Brewhouse and Kitchen and is 3.66 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on August 20, 2018. The nearest takeaway food is available from Pret A Manger and is 3.72 km dist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on November 26, 2018.

Residents reported an average download speed of 123.4 Mbps and an average upload speed of 16.5 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.9 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for N4 2SW is covered by the Metropolitan Police police force association and City and Hackney Teaching is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
